I don't think a shorter cable is really necessary, perhaps try the
passive USB hub first (power everything down, connect the SBT and power
it up, then the DAC and power it up. Also try try connecting the Dac to
the hub first and power up the DAC then connect the SBT and power it
up).

Then the reinstall if it makes no difference.

I would only consider changing the cable if I was certain it would make
an improvement.

Any cable should be fine to set it up with.

When it connects, what message do you get on the SBT screen? Name of DAC
and bit rates on the "info"?

Do you have access to another USB dac you could use to try and see if
the behaviour is replicated?
